We are looking for a Talent Management Program Manager to join our People team and serve as the operational backbone of our Talent Management Center of Excellence (COE). In this role, you will own the end-to-end execution and continuous improvement of programs spanning Performance Management, Learning & Development, Training, Executive Coaching, and Succession Planning. You will also serve as our LMS Administrator, ensuring our learning technology runs seamlessly and effectively.
This is a seasoned individual contributor role focused on getting programs launched, measured, and refined. You will partner closely with the People Leadership Team to shape strategy and set priorities, but your primary focus will be delivering high-quality programs that make a meaningful impact on our people and culture. As the Talent Management function grows, this role has the potential to evolve into a people management position.
Responsibilities:- Own the deployment and day-to-day management of Talent Management programs across Performance Management, L&D, Training, Executive Coaching, and Succession Planning
- Serve as the primary LMS Administrator, managing system configuration, user access, course uploads, reporting, and troubleshooting to ensure a seamless learner experience
- Partner with the People Leadership Team to co-develop program strategy, define priorities, and identify appropriate resourcing needs
- Develop and manage detailed project plans, timelines, and communication calendars for all active programs
- Establish and track program KPIs and success metrics; conduct regular reviews to evaluate effectiveness and identify opportunities for improvement
- Continuously iterate on program design and delivery based on data, feedback, and evolving business needs
- Build strong cross-functional relationships with People Business Partners, business leaders, and external vendors to ensure program alignment and stakeholder buy-in
- Manage vendor relationships and external facilitators as needed for training and coaching programs
- Create clear, engaging program materials including communications, toolkits, guides, and facilitator resources
- Maintain a forward-looking program roadmap and help the team anticipate capacity and resource constraints
Requirements:- 8-10 years of progressive HR or Talent Management experience, with demonstrated success in program delivery across multiple talent disciplines
- Hands-on experience administering a Learning Management System (LMS); experience with Docebo is strongly preferred
- Proven ability to manage multiple programs simultaneously, balancing competing priorities with strong attention to detail and follow-through
- Familiarity with core Talent Management program areas including performance cycles, leadership development, succession planning, and adult learning principles
- Strong analytical mindset with the ability to define metrics, interpret program data, and make data-driven recommendations
- Excellent communication and facilitation skills; comfortable presenting to and influencing senior stakeholders
- A collaborative, service-oriented approach with the ability to work effectively across levels and functions
- Self-directed and comfortable operating in ambiguous environments with the ability to create structure where it doesnt yet exist
- Experience working within or alongside an HR COE structure; partnering with People Business Partners preferred
